CHOIRBM

CHOIRBM provides R functions for exploratory data analysis and visualization of pain patient body map data, enabling quantification and display of the extent and location of patient-reported pain using the CHOIR Body Map (CBM).


Key Features:

  • R package: Exposes functions in R for analysis and plotting of pain patient body map data.
  • Grammar-of-graphics modular design: Built on a grammar-of-graphics modular framework to support extensible plotting constructs.
  • ggplot2 integration: Leverages ggplot2 for plotting, theming, and compatibility with the R graphics ecosystem.
  • CHOIR Body Map (CBM) support: Processes and analyzes body map data formatted according to the CHOIR Body Map (CBM).
  • Dual-level analysis: Provides functions for both individual patient–level and large-dataset (cohort) level analysis and plotting.
  • Exploratory analysis and visualization: Implements routines for exploratory data analysis and visual representation of pain distribution across the body.

Scientific Applications:

  • Clinical pain mapping: Characterizing spatial distribution of patient-reported pain to inform diagnosis and treatment planning.
  • Population-level research: Enabling large-scale studies to identify patterns of pain across populations using body map data.

Methodology:

Uses ggplot2 within a grammar-of-graphics modular framework and provides functions for analysis and plotting of CHOIR Body Map (CBM) data at individual and cohort levels.
